NFIB’s Small Business Optimism Index rose 1.3 points to 91.9 in December, coming in above market expectations for a modest increase. Despite the increase, the index was still 6 points below its historical average of 98 points. Five of the ten subcomponents improved on the month, three deteriorated, and two remained unchanged.
